2. Ali ibn Ibrahim has narrated from his father from Ibn Abi ‘Umayr from abu Ayyub al-Khazzaz from abu Basir who has said the following
“This is concerning my question before abu ‘Abd Allah (a.s.), if one can shake hands with women who are lawful for marriage. He (the Imam) said, ‘No, it is not permissible except from behind the cloth.’”
2- عَلِيُّ بْنُ إِبْرَاهِيمَ عَنْ أَبِيهِ عَنِ ابْنِ أَبِي عُمَيْرٍ عَنْ أَبِي أَيُّوبَ الْخَزَّازِ عَنْ أَبِي بَصِيرٍ قَالَ
قُلْتُ لأبِي عَبْدِ اللهِ (عَلَيْهِ السَّلام) هَلْ يُصَافِحُ الرَّجُلُ الْمَرْأَةَ لَيْسَتْ بِذِي مَحْرَمٍ فَقَالَ لا إِلا مِنْ وَرَاءِ الثَّوْبِ.
